Padippallam is a Rural village located in Gingee, Viluppuram, Tamil-nadu.
The total population of Padippallam is 2,639.
Padippallam village comprises 607 households.
The literacy rate in Padippallam is 76.6%. Among the literate population of 1,823, there are 1,061 literate males and 762 literate females.
In Padippallam, there are 1,371 males and 1,268 females, with a sex ratio of 925 females per 1000 males.
There are 260 children (9.9% of population), comprising 128 boys and 132 girls.
The total number of workers in Padippallam is 1,617, with 1,435 main workers and 182 marginal workers.
In Padippallam, there are 577 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(307 males, 270 females) and 46 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(26 males, 20 females).
Padippallam is located in Tamil-nadu state, Viluppuram district, and falls under Gingee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 632444 and LGD code is 632444.
